云南某铅锌矿石工艺矿物学研究

摘要: 以云南某铅锌矿石为研究对象,利用化学多元素分析、物相分析、光学显微镜、MLA 等多种分析手段对矿石进行工艺矿物学研究。结果表明:矿石中有用元素为铅和锌,品位分别为 0.78% 和 4.41%,伴生贵金属银含量约为 15.31 g/t;矿石中金属矿物主要为方铅矿、白铅矿、闪锌矿、 菱锌矿、黄铁矿、白铁矿,脉石矿物主要为方解石、石英、钠长石、钾长石、蒙脱石等;矿石矿物粒径 分布不均匀,-0.16 mm 的方铅矿和闪锌矿占比分别为 70.30% 和 81.38%,属于中细粒级嵌布,黄铁 矿粒度较粗,+0.16 mm 占比 60.04%,大部分方铅矿沿闪锌矿缝隙充填交代,闪锌矿主要沿黄铁矿 (白铁矿)的裂隙和粒间充填交代,矿物间复杂的嵌布关系增加了铅锌及锌硫间的分离难度。

Abstract: The study focuses on a lead-zinc ore from Yunnan,employing various analytical methods such as chemical multi-element analysis,phase analysis,optical microscopy,and MLA for process miner⁃ alogy research. The results indicate that the useful elements in the ore are lead and zinc,with grades of 0.78% and 4.41%,respectively,and the associated precious metal silver content is approximately 15.31 g/t. The main metallic minerals in the ore are galena,cerussite,sphalerite,rhodochrosite,pyrite,and marca⁃ site,while the gangue minerals primarily consist of calcite,quartz,sodium feldspar,potassium feldspar, and montmorillonite. The particle size distribution of the ore minerals is uneven,with galena and sphaler⁃ ite at -0.16 mm accounting for 70.30% and 81.38%,respectively,classified as medium-fine particle em⁃ bedding. The pyrite has a coarser particle size,with +0.16 mm accounting for 60.04%. Most galena fills the gaps of sphalerite,while sphalerite primarily fills the fractures and interstices of pyrite (marcasite). The complex embedding relationships between the minerals may increase the difficulty of separating lead-zinc and zinc-sulfur.
